Garcia, O'Connor highlight day two of ITA Regional

9/28/2019 12:01:00 AM

GEORGETOWN, Texas – Jorge Garcia and Riley O'Connor both won their first two matches of the day to reach the quarterfinals of the flight B bracket as the Concordia Texas men's tennis team competed in the second day of the Intercollegiate Tennis Association Regional on Friday.

The second day of the regional consisted of the first two rounds of the singles brackets, while teams continued with second and third rounds of the doubles brackets.

Garcia and O'Connor along with Adam Compton were in the flight B singles draw.

Garcia won his opening match in a three-set thriller against St. Thomas (TX)'s Quashi Phillips, holding on in the third set 10-7 to advance to the next round. Garcia made quick work of Hendrix's Eric Menye in his second match of the day, winning it in straight sets to reach the quarterfinals of the bracket, which will be played on Saturday.

O'Connor, meanwhile, opened with a 6-3, 6-1 win over St. Thomas (TX)'s Tyler Head to move on to the next round, where he continued the winning trend, defeating Ozarks' Jonah Martinez for a spot in the quarterfinals.

Compton, also playing in flight B, won his first match, but came up short in the following round, falling to Hardin-Simmons and ending his singles run.

In flight A singles, Joshua Bode looked to defend his singles title.

Bode opened the day with a straight-set win over Southwestern's Tyler Norman to move on to the next round. Bode's run would endin the following round, losing a heartbreaking three-set match to UT Dallas' Ritvik Ganesan, falling 10-7 in the decisive set.

No CTX player was able to reach the flight A round of 16 as Robin van Der Heiden and Esteban Arredondo both won their first match of the bracket, but faltered in the following match.

Evan Pena Jr. and Michael Davis, meanwhile, dropped their first matches of the day, but bounced back in the consolation flight A bracket with a win to reach the round of 16.

Jesse West and Corbin Hayes highlighted the Tornados' performance in flight C and D, respectively. West won both of his singles matches, including pulling out a 7-6 (4), 6-4 win over East Texas Baptist's Dalton Barron and advance to the semifinals. Hayes, meanwhile, cruised to back-to-back straight-set wins for a spot in the semifinals.

In the afternoon, the team turned its attention to doubles play, where Garcia and Davis won their second and third round matches in flight B and advanced to the championship match, where they will face Southwestern.

O'Connor and Pena, also playing in flight B, began on a high note, winning their second round match over Hardin-Simmons, before falling to the Pirates.

In flight A, Bode, Van der Heidjen and Mungia, Arredondo's runs would each end in the second round, falling to Southwestern and Trinity, respectively.

Mario Martinez and Naiser closed out the day for CTX, winning the flight D doubles title after taking down Mary Hardin-Baylor 8-1 in the semifinals and securing the championship with an 8-4 win over Texas Lutheran.

The Tornados will continue play in the ITA regional on Saturday in Georgetown, Texas as the final rounds of the singles and doubles brackets are wrapped up.
